ulm-on-ice

ULM (Ulm Lecture Machine) on ice40

https://github.com/michael-lehn/ulm-on-ice

Science Score: 44.0%

This score indicates how likely this project is to be science-related based on various indicators:

  • CITATION.cff file
    Found CITATION.cff file
  • codemeta.json file
    Found codemeta.json file
  • .zenodo.json file
    Found .zenodo.json file
  • DOI references
  • Academic publication links
  • Academic email domains
  • Institutional organization owner
  • JOSS paper metadata
  • Scientific vocabulary similarity
    Low similarity (6.2%) to scientific vocabulary

Keywords

fpga verilog
Last synced: 6 months ago · JSON representation ·

Repository

ULM (Ulm Lecture Machine) on ice40

Basic Info
  • Host: GitHub
  • Owner: michael-lehn
  • License: gpl-3.0
  • Language: SystemVerilog
  • Default Branch: main
  • Homepage:
  • Size: 45.6 MB
Statistics
  • Stars: 6
  • Watchers: 2
  • Forks: 0
  • Open Issues: 0
  • Releases: 0
Topics
fpga verilog
Created about 3 years ago · Last pushed 9 months ago
Metadata Files
Readme Changelog Citation

README.md

Pupose

Provide an additional target for the compiler class project in HPC0 next semester.

What is ULM on ICE?

It is a simple implementation of the ULM (Ulm Lecture Machine) on a iCEBreaker FPGA.

Current state

It's a working prototype, and it's is doing what it was designed for. When I started the project it was my first encounter with Verilog and SystemVerilog and the first time I had an FPGA in my hands. This means that there is lots of potential for improvement. And if time permits I will do so.

If you are also a newbie you might be interested in places where you find some information on getting started: - Project F - Verilator introduction - SystemVerilog tutorial - ... I will extend and comment this list ...

Demo (Link to YouTube)

Owner

  • Name: Michael
  • Login: michael-lehn
  • Kind: user
  • Location: Jagstzell, Germany
  • Company: Ulm University

More or less I have left GitHub ...

Citation (CITATION.cff)

cff-version: 1.2.0
message: >
  If you use ulm-on-ice in your work or teaching, please cite it as below.
title: "ulm-on-ice: Educational FPGA project for RISC-V softcore and system design"
authors:
  - family-names: Lehn
    given-names: Michael C.
    affiliation: Ulm University
    orcid: https://orcid.org/0009-0001-3197-0945
date-released: 2023-07-01
version: "1.0"
repository-code: https://github.com/michael-lehn/ulm-on-ice
url: https://github.com/michael-lehn/ulm-on-ice
license: GPL-3.0

GitHub Events

Total
  • Watch event: 1
  • Push event: 1
Last Year
  • Watch event: 1
  • Push event: 1